My garage is approximately 19.5 feet long How long is the getaway + trailer? Which trailer should I buy to ensure that trailer + getaway on top has a total length of no more than 19 feet? Need to fit it in a 1 car garage... Thank you! Paolo |
Author: | srm [ Wed Jan 20, 2021 3:43 am ] |
Post subject: | Re: Need help with trailer for getaway |
You may need to install a hinge on the trailer tongue to allow it it fit in your garage. https://www.etrailer.com/Folding-Trailer-Tongue/Fulton/FHDPB230101.html You’d probably also need to un-strap the boat and slide it forward on the trailer since normally the sterns overhang the back of the trailer by a few feet. The problem you’re going to run into with that is the bar for the forward tramp is going to contact the forward mast support on the trailer, so you’d be limited in how far you can slide the boat forward on the trailer before you need to remove the mast support. sm |
